About the Role

Ingram Micro, a global leader in technology distribution, is seeking a dedicated Qiwa Consultant to join our team in Riyadh. As the business behind the world's brands, we are redefining distribution and reaching nearly 90% of the world's population. This full-time role is crucial for ensuring our compliance with Saudi Arabian labor laws and government regulations. The Qiwa Consultant will be instrumental in managing our company's presence on the Qiwa platform, ensuring seamless operations related to employment contracts, Saudization compliance, and government liaison tasks. This position plays a key role in maintaining our company's standing within the Nitaqat program, enabling effective workforce management.

Key Responsibilities

  • Act as the primary user to manage, update, and monitor company data on the Qiwa portal, including the issuance, renewal, and modification of employment contracts.
  • Monitor and maintain the company's Nitaqat rating to ensure it remains in the green zone, thereby enabling the company to hire foreign labor.
  • Draft and authenticate employment contracts, ensuring they meet the standards set by the Ministry of Human Resources and Social Development (MHRSD).
  • Manage employee iqama (residency) renewals, exit/re-entry visas, and professional verifications through Qiwa and related platforms such as Muqeem and Absher.
  • Prepare for labor office inspections, maintain digital documentation, and rectify compliance gaps to prevent penalties.
  • Manage data consistency across the Qiwa, General Organization for Social Insurance (GOSI), and Ministry of Investment (MISA) portals.
